Transaction 04059e38fe0f66f638bec0687adf270b198331ff4919c8d4a214cc4378ca7341
1 Input
1 Output
-
04059e38fe0f66f638bec0687adf270b198331ff4919c8d4a214cc4378ca7341:0
- value
- 1044250944
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ac7a4c1cf0d3f8f3ed6dad9ecff897f5bbe78c9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16MoMc7ibRPdtdWBbqYQnZgM5Q4QSdZXpa